The death of robert gallant of railway avenue, point du chene occured saturday on arrival at moncton hospital.He was 29.born in shediac he was the son of edgar and ernestine gallant.He was a public works department employee where he had been working for the past two and a half years.he attended point du chene roman catholic church. besides his parents he is survived by his wife the former nancy clements.three daughters, sandra, tammy, janice gallant all at home; four sisters mrs ovilla clements (denise of point- du- chene, dora, dorothe, and mrs donald gallant (florine), all of shediac: eight brothers romeo, camile, herve, bernard, louis, eric, hubert, and joseph gallant all of shediac. the body is resting at fernette's funeral home shediac.the funeral mass will be celebrated at 10:30 a.m tuesday at st joseph roman catholic church, shediac, with interment in the church cemetery.
